2027 GMC Yukon Denali MPG
As far as we know, the standard V8 engine in the GMC Yukon Denali delivers fuel economy ratings of 15 mpg city/20 mpg highway/17 mpg combined. The larger 6.2-liter V8 is just as efficient but requires premium gasoline, resulting in significantly higher fuel cost estimates.
Meanwhile, the only diesel engine in this class gives the Yukon up to 21 mpg city/26 mpg highway/23 mpg combined. That’s a slightly better combined fuel efficiency rating than the Toyota Sequoia hybrid.
The turbocharged six-cylinder engines in the Ford Expedition, Jeep Wagoneer, and Nissan Armada are all more efficient than the V8 in the Yukon. The Ford and Jeep don’t require premium fuel, but the Nissan does.
2027 GMC Yukon Safety
The GMC Yukon, GMC’s flagship, is equipped with a wealth of safety technologies, including automatic braking for pedestrians and cyclists in front, automatic braking for cross traffic in the rear, side cyclist warning, automatic emergency braking at intersections, automatic emergency braking, a safe distance indicator, lane keeping assist, automatic high beams, front and rear parking sensors, and an HD rearview camera.
